Meet the Pandia Team
Kate Johnson
CEO & Publisher
Kate Johnson founded Pandia Press over 20 years ago, becoming the first publisher to provide secular curriculum for homeschooling. Under her leadership, the Pandia Team has become a leader in rigorous and alternative education, specializing in Science, World History, United States History, and Literature curricula. As CEO and Publisher, Kate guides Pandia Press through the evolving educational landscape, ensuring it remains true to its mission of providing engaging, rigorous, accurate, and inclusive learning materials.
Kate graduated from the University in Florida with degrees in health science and education. After a decade of experience as a rehab director, she left the field to prioritize her children's education. Kate has been a homeschooling mother since her oldest, now a college graduate, was in Kindergarten. Recognizing a significant need for quality, secular materials in the homeschool community, Kate has dedicated her career to publishing innovative K-12 curriculum.
